About Great Oaks College

Great Oaks College is a specialist school for students with Social, Emotional, and Mental Health needs. 

We offer a nurturing environment with small classes and personalised support, helping students who’ve faced challenges in mainstream education succeed.

Our mission is to build resilience, self-confidence, and a love for learning, while preparing students for academic success and life beyond school. 

We cater to students aged 11 to 19, helping them discover their strengths, overcome challenges, and develop skills for future success.
